Establishes a pilot program and working group to enhance fire safety in Hawaii condominiums.
The bill establishes a two-year fire risk management and safety documentation pilot program within the Department of Law Enforcement. It aims to promote proactive fire risk management practices among condominium associations and owners, county and state fire prevention agencies. The pilot program will encourage insurers to factor fire safety mitigation practices into rate setting, collaborate with fire departments to offer workshops and educational materials, and develop a fire safety certification program.
